Secretary Bernhardt said at the time that the use of FLREA funds for operational costs was legal, and Interior officials have maintained their argument. In response to the GAO finding, Interior spokesperson Melissa Brown said, “It’s obvious that the GAO reached their conclusion prematurely and without regard for all of the facts. We completely disagree with the GAO’s erroneous opinion regarding our appropriate and lawful use of FLREA funds. The department acted well within its legal authority to clean up restrooms and pick up trash so the American people could enjoy their national parks,” according to E&E News.
